97 Robert Parker's Wine Advocate -
The 2014 Meursault 1er Cru les Perrieres delivers a shimmering, tensile, wet limestone-scented aroma that evokes the essence of this propitious vineyard with disarming assurance. It is a bouquet that momentarily whisks you to its birthplace like all great wines. The palate has wonderful salinity with delicate touches of ginger and grilled walnut?delivering immense depth and power as it fans out in audacious fashion towards its saline finish. Yes...it really is as good as you imagine.

About the Producer

One need only speak of Meursault to evoke a myriad of questions regarding the village’s resident icon, Jean-François Coche. He began working in the family vineyards alongside his father, Georges, at the age of fourteen, becoming the third generation of Coches to tend these vines. His marriage to Odile Dury in 1975 added to the family holdings, which lead to the formation of Domaine Coche-Dury. Since then, the enigmatic, modest, Jean-François has only reluctantly accepted the celebrity status of his wines. When asked, he would be most likely say that it is rigor, constant vigilance, and adherence to old-school tradition that makes the wines so special.
